This weeks Vlog is all about making the leotard from the pattern we drew up last week.

Some key points when making the leotard...

  • When cutting pattern out of the lycra, the STRETCH of the lycra should always be going around the body.

  • Doubling the flesh will make it not see through, especially in the bust area (however this is also dependent on what flesh lycra you use.

  • You can still make a leotard with out an overlocker. Many of the new style sewing machines come with function that is close to and overlocking stitch, however only with two threads.

  • Take your time! if your not comfortable with something, go a little slower and really concentrate on what you are doing. Less Mistakes for you to fix in the end!
